Correct option is B. False
Sodium when burnt in excess of oxygen gives sodium peroxide $$(Na_2O_2)$$. Lithium gives oxide, sodium gives peroxide, and other alkali metals form superoxides in this reaction.

$$2Na+O_2\to Na_2O_2$$
